foam insulation products come in two main types: open-cell and closed-cell. Open-cell foam is softer and more flexible, making it ideal for adding to hard-to-reach areas and irregular spaces. Closed-cell foam, on the other hand, is denser and more rigid, making it better for areas with higher moisture levels or structural support needs. Both types of foam insulation offer excellent thermal performance and air sealing properties, making them a top choice for homeowners looking to improve the energy efficiency of their homes.

One of the main benefits of foam insulation products is their superior insulating capabilities. Foam insulation creates an airtight seal that helps prevent heat transfer, keeping your home cooler in the summer and warmer in the winter. This can lead to significant energy savings over time, as your heating and cooling systems won’t have to work as hard to maintain a comfortable indoor temperature. Additionally, foam insulation can help reduce noise transmission, creating a quieter and more peaceful living environment.

Another advantage of foam insulation products is their durability and longevity. Unlike traditional insulation materials like fiberglass or cellulose, foam insulation won’t settle or degrade over time. This means that once installed, foam insulation will continue to provide optimal thermal performance for many years to come. Additionally, foam insulation is resistant to mold, mildew, and pests, helping to improve indoor air quality and reduce the risk of allergens and respiratory issues.

foam insulation products are also environmentally friendly. Many foam insulation products are made from recycled materials and emit fewer harmful chemicals than traditional insulation materials. Additionally, the energy savings achieved through increased insulation can help reduce your home’s carbon footprint, making foam insulation a sustainable choice for environmentally conscious homeowners.

One of the main reasons homeowners choose foam insulation products is their ease of installation. Foam insulation can be sprayed or injected into walls, attics, and crawl spaces, creating a seamless layer of insulation that conforms to the contours of your home. This makes foam insulation a versatile choice for both new construction and existing homes, as it can be easily added to areas that are difficult to reach with traditional insulation methods.
